Comprehensive Analysis
  1. Business Model Inference
    : As an intelligent agricultural brand under Weichai Power (2338.HK/000338.SZ)[1], Weichai Lovol relies on the parent company’s technical accumulation in the industrial machinery manufacturing field. Its business focus is likely to revolve around intelligent agricultural equipment (such as tractors, harvesters, etc.) and related solutions, combining technologies like the Internet of Things and artificial intelligence to achieve intelligent upgrading of agricultural production[0].
  2. Profit Prospects Analysis
    : The growth potential of the domestic intelligent agriculture market provides development space for the company[0]. However, since the company just submitted the IPO application, detailed financial data has not been disclosed, so its profit prospects need to be judged cautiously by combining Weichai Power’s existing business performance (net profit margin 5.30%, ROE 13.21%[0]) and industry trends.
  3. Current Status of Agricultural Technology Market in Hong Kong Stock Exchange
    : The Hong Kong stock market currently lacks pure agricultural technology listed companies; most related companies are large comprehensive industrial enterprises or financial institutions[0]. In terms of valuation, Weichai Power’s 12.87x P/E ratio level can be referenced[0].
